Text

Within 10 days following the submission of a budget pursuant to subdivision (a) of Section 12, following the proposed adjustments to the Governor’s Budget required by subdivision (e) of Section 13308 of the Government Code or a successor statute, and following the enactment of the budget bill, or as soon as feasible thereafter, the Director of Finance shall submit to the Legislature both of the following:

(a)Estimates of General Fund revenues for the ensuing fiscal year and for the three fiscal years thereafter.
(b)Estimates of General Fund expenditures for the ensuing fiscal year and for the three fiscal years thereafter.

Legislative History

Sec. 12.5 added Nov. 4, 2014, by Prop. 2. Res.Ch. 1, 2013-14 2nd Ex. Sess.
